If it's just for a trainer then I'd look at a spin bike instead; they take up less space, make less noise and will give you more stats.

If it's for using outside and on a trainer, then you also need to consider the trainer. Assuming it's a wheel-on trainer (the cheapest options, where you mount the axle and the tire sits on a roller) just requires the bike to have a quick release rear hub, which will have a lever on one side.

Other than that, just get any bike that fits you and seems to be in good mechanical condition.
